Abstract

A superconvergence assumption about the matrix elements allows us to discuss corrections to one-meson dominance of a current or its divergence. The deviation of the observed $\ensuremath{\rho}$ leptonic branching ratio from the $\ensuremath{\rho}$-dominance prediction and the correction to the Goldberger-Treiman relation are evaluated, and other predictions of the model are discussed.
